Output 753710130172dc26f87bc19b1a8c43fce0ac476e49a599eb14b58ddcc5795a0b:3

value
20770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e80be92f176f835b5ec8ad813fdb01be1115632 OP_EQUALVERIFY OP_CHECKSIG
address
18A5wHPZXFeiru4SqBVeH7UjMWkKY2G5mZ
transaction
753710130172dc26f87bc19b1a8c43fce0ac476e49a599eb14b58ddcc5795a0b
spent
true